Why is the incidence of unwanted side effects from statins so low in scientific trials whereas showing to be so excessive in the true world?

“There’s now overwhelming proof to help decreasing LDL-C (low-density lipoprotein ldl cholesterol)”—so-called dangerous ldl cholesterol—to scale back atherosclerotic heart problems (CVD),” the primary killer of women and men. So, why is adherence to cholesterol-lowering statin drug remedy such “a significant problem worldwide”? Researchers discovered “that almost all of research reported that at the very least 40%, and as a lot as 80%, of sufferers didn’t comply totally with statin remedy suggestions.” Three-quarters of sufferers might flat out cease taking them, and nearly 90 p.c might discontinue remedy altogether.

When requested why they stopped taking the drugs, most “former statin customers or discontinuers…cited muscle ache, a aspect impact, as the first purpose…” “SAMSs”—statin-associated muscle signs—“are by far essentially the most prevalent and vital opposed occasion, with as much as 72% of all statin opposed occasions being muscle-related.” Taking coenzyme Q10 dietary supplements as a remedy for statin-associated muscle signs was a good suggestion in concept, however they don’t seem to assist. Usually, side-effect signs go away whenever you cease the drug however can typically linger for a 12 months or extra. There’s “rising proof that statin intolerance is predominantly psychosocial, not pharmacological.” Actually? It could be largely simply in folks’s heads?

“Statins have developed a nasty fame with the general public, a phenomenon pushed largely by proliferation on the Web of weird and unscientific however seemingly persuasive criticism of those medication.” “Does Googling result in statin intolerance?” However folks have stopped taking statins for many years earlier than there even was an Web. What sorts of knowledge have medical doctors urged that sufferers are falsely “misattribut[ing] regular aches and pains to be statin unwanted side effects”?

Effectively, when you take individuals who declare to have statin-related muscle ache and randomize them forwards and backwards between statins and an identical-looking placebo in three-week blocks, they will’t inform whether or not they’re getting the true drug or the sugar tablet. The issue with that research, although, is that it might take months not solely to develop statin-induced muscle ache, however months earlier than it goes away, so no marvel three weeks on and three weeks off is probably not lengthy sufficient for the members to discern which is which.

Nonetheless, these knowledge are extra convincing: Ten thousand folks had been randomized to a statin or a sugar tablet for a number of years, however so many extra folks had been dying within the sugar tablet group that the research needed to be stopped prematurely. So then everybody was provided the statin, and the researchers famous that there was “no extra of reviews of muscle-related AEs” (opposed results) amongst sufferers assigned to the statin over these assigned to the placebo. However when the placebo part was over and the folks knew they had been on a statin, they went on to report extra muscle unwanted side effects than those that knew they weren’t taking the statin. “These analyses illustrate the so-called nocebo impact,” which is akin to the alternative of the placebo impact.

Placebo results are optimistic penalties falsely attributed to a remedy, whereas nocebo results are damaging penalties falsely attributed to a remedy, as was evidently seen right here. There was an extra fee of muscle-related opposed results reported solely when sufferers and their medical doctors had been conscious that statin remedy was getting used, and never when its use was hid. The researchers hope “these outcomes will assist guarantee each physicians and sufferers that almost all AEs related to statins usually are not causally associated to make use of of the drug and will assist counter…exaggerated claims about statin-related unwanted side effects.”

These are the sorts of outcomes from “placebo-controlled randomised trials [that] have proven definitively that just about the entire symptomatic opposed occasions which are attributed to statin remedy in routine follow usually are not really brought on by it (ie, they symbolize misattribution.)” Now, “only some sufferers will imagine that their SAMS are of psychogenic origin” and simply of their head, however their denial might have “lethal penalties.” Certainly, “discontinuing statin remedy could also be a life-threatening mistake.”

Under and at 4:46 in my video How Frequent Are Muscle Aspect Results from Statins?, you may see the mortality of those that stopped their statins after having a potential opposed response in comparison with those that caught with them. This interprets into about “1 extra loss of life for each 83 sufferers who discontinued remedy” inside a four-year interval. So, when there are media reviews about statin unwanted side effects and other people cease taking them, this might “lead to 1000’s of deadly and disabling coronary heart assaults and strokes, which might in any other case have been averted. Seldom within the historical past of contemporary therapeutics have the substantial confirmed advantages of a remedy been compromised to such an extent by critical misrepresentations of the proof for its security.” However is it a misrepresentation to recommend “that statin remedy causes side-effects in as much as one fifth of sufferers”? That’s what is seen in scientific follow; between 10 to 25 p.c of sufferers positioned on statins complain of muscle issues. Nonetheless, as a result of we don’t see wherever close to these sorts of numbers in managed trials, sufferers are accused of being confused. Why is the incidence of unwanted side effects from statins so low in scientific trials whereas showing to be so excessive in the true world? 

Take this meta-analysis of scientific trials, for instance: It discovered muscle issues not in 1 in 5 sufferers, however only one in 2,000. Ought to everybody over a sure age be on statins? Not surprisingly, each a type of trials was funded by statin producers themselves. So, for instance, “how might the statin RCTs [randomized controlled trials] miss detecting delicate statin-related muscle opposed unwanted side effects reminiscent of myalgia [muscle pain]? By not asking. A evaluate of 44 statin RCTs reveals that only one immediately requested about muscle-related opposed results.” So, are the overwhelming majority of unwanted side effects simply being missed in all these trials, or are the overwhelming majority of unwanted side effects seen in scientific follow only a figment of sufferers’ creativeness? The underside line is we don’t know, however there may be definitely an pressing have to determine it out.
